19. the chassis Backplane When the DIP switch is in the Right A EN position Backplane Port A of the 2FXM2 is enabled This port allows Ethernet Backplane connectivity to an adjacent module via the chassis Backplane Port A See the backplane illustrations in Section 2 1 3 3 2 2 2 SW2 Backplane Port B Enabled B DS B EN When the DIP switch is in the Left B DS position factory default Backplane Port B is isolated from the chassis Backplane When the DIP switch is in the Right B EN position Backplane Port B is enabled This port allows Ethernet Backplane connectivity to an adjacent module via the chassis Backplane Port B See the backplane illustrations in Section 2 1 3 3 2 2 3 SW4 Master Slave Auto Select and Slave Only M SL SL When multiple management modules such as the Converter Network Management Module NMM and the 2FXM2 or multiple self managed modules such as the 2FXM2 are installed in the same chassis only one management module can act as the chassis master The master management module has the ability to make changes to the settings of the other modules in the chassis while the slave management modules cannot make the changes If an NMM is installed in the chassis the NMM will always be the master otherwise the lowest slot number with a management module installed will become chassis master When this DIP switch is in the Left M SL position factory default the assignment of mastership is automat

Page 17 3 4 3 Enabling Disabling Soft switch Reload The Soft switch Reload function controls the configurations of the 2FXM2 and other iConverter modules managed by the 2FXM2 following a power up When the Soft switch Reload is disabled the configurations of the 2FXM2 and the other managed modules non management modules following a return of power are determined by their hardware DIP switch settings When the Soft switch Reload is enabled the configurations of the 2FXM2 and the other managed modules following a return of power are determined by the previous software settings stored in the FLASH memory of the 2FXM2 Each of the hardware DIP switch settings on the module are ignored until a change is made to the DIP switch then the hardware settings will take effect To set the Soft switch Reload function select 8 at the IP and Control Preferences screen press lt ENTER gt and then follow the screen prompts to change the setting E SA IP and Control Preferences Screen iConverter Serial Agent Set IP 192 168 1 220 Set Subnet Mask 2994299729040 Set Gateway 1924168411 Chassis Number 1 Chassis Name also sysName 2FXM2 Enable Disable TELNET Enabled Enable Disable FTP Disabled Enable Disable Soft Switch Reload Disabled TELNET Password REAR 0 FTP Password 1 Serial Password Ts 2 3 4 Ses 6 Te 8 9 1 T Enter Choice Management Options Screen 0 H elp E To save t

33. ed to all untagged packets Tagged packets are assigned the PRI value when the PVID option is selected in the Tagged Packet Use section 4 3 8 2 Port VLAN ID PVID This IEEE 802 1Q based user specified value of 0 through 4094 can be assigned as a Port VLAN ID PVID to packets ingressing a port If no value is specified by the user a default PVID value of 2 is assigned The PVID value is always assigned to untagged packets Tagged packets are assigned the PVID value when the PVID option is selected in the Tagged Packet Use section 4 3 8 3 Tagged Packet Use This section defines how tagged packets ingressing a port are processed Selecting the PVID option causes the PRI and PVID user specified values to be used as the packet s VLAN ID VID for processing of the packet Selecting the T VID Tagged VLAN ID option causes the packet s original Tag VLAN ID TVID and priority level to be used as the packet s VLAN ID VID for processing of the packet NOTE Untagged packets are always assigned the port s PRI and PVID values as their VID 4 3 8 4 Ingress Security This section selects the ingress security level of a port Selecting the Low option allows any packet to ingress a port Selecting the High option allows only packets that are assigned a VLAN ID VID value of which this port is a member according to the Membership Table to ingress a port 4 3 8 5 Port Type This secti

49. pback operations On or Off When Loopback Mode is set to Off the port of the 802 3ah enabled local device will not initiate Loopback operations It can respond to loopback commands from its 802 3ah enabled remote partner if set to Passive or Active When Loopback Mode is set to On the port of the 802 3ah enabled local device will initiate Loopback operations and set the 802 3ah enabled remote partner into loopback In this mode the 802 3ah enabled local device will not respond to any other configuration changes until its port is set to Off Loopback Mode Timeout sec The Loopback Mode Timeout field controls the length of time that the port will be set to Loopback On mode Loopback can be set between 0 and 300 seconds The 0 setting disables the timer Unidirectional Mode OAM provides a mechanism to notify the remote link partner when one direction of a link is non operational and therefore data transmission is disabled The ability to operate a link in a unidirectional mode for diagnostic purposes supports the maintenance objective of failure detection and notification The 802 3ah unidirectional link can be enabled on the fiber port Unidirectional fiber link allows a fiber port to send link fault OAMPDUs when a link fault is detected 4 3 5 1 Local Status Section The Local Status section displays the status of Port 1 and Port 2 of the 802 3ah enabled local device The local device is controlled
